General Information about #2E0BBF
The hexadecimal color #2E0BBF, also known as Dark Blue, is a shade of blue created by mixing red, green, and blue light at specific intensities. In the RGB color model, it consists of 18.43% red, 4.31% green, and 74.9% blue. Represented in the CMYK color model, it comprises 75.37% cyan, 94.23% magenta, 0% yellow, and 25.1% black. The hex color #2E0BBF, a dark blue hue, presents several accessibility considerations for web developers. Due to its low luminance, it's crucial to ensure sufficient contrast when used as text or a background. According to WCAG guidelines, a contrast ratio of at least 4.5:1 is recommended for normal text and 3:1 for large text against its background. Using a light color like white or yellow as the foreground text color on a #2E0BBF background is advisable. Furthermore, avoid using this color for interactive elements without clear visual cues, as users with visual impairments might struggle to identify them. Providing alternative text descriptions for images and icons using this color ensures inclusivity for screen reader users. Careful consideration of color blindness is also important, ensure that information conveyed using #2E0BBF is also available through other visual means, such as labels or icons.
